"Gastroscopy at Rotherham District General"

About: Rotherham Hospital / General surgery

(as the patient),

Last month, I had a gastroscopy at the Rotherham District General hospital, as it was suspected that I had stomach ulcers and gall stones.

All appointments and tests were completed well within one month of visiting the doctor. Two appointments were in the evening and one was on a sunday. It is nice to see that the equipment is being used more and not laying idle at weekends.

My gastroscopy appointment was scheduled for 18:20, but it was not until 21:00 before I left the clinic. This seems like a long time to me, though I gather that this is not unusual after listening to other people speak about it.

Thank you for taking the time to post your opinion on this website. I am pleased that your appointments and tests were completed in a timely manner and do hope you have made a good recovery.

I am sorry however to read of your concern regarding the amount of time you were waiting in the Endoscopy department. Whilst it is difficult to comment on the circumstances in the department at the time of your attendance without further details, I have been advised that due to the nature of the procedures in Endoscopy, lists can be altered at short notice due to emergency patients or procedures taking longer than anticipated. This should have been explained to you when making the appointment however and I am very sorry if you were not informed of this or kept updated whilst you were waiting in the department.
